Live Ventures Incorporated reported earnings per share (EPS) of $0.23 for the first quarter of fiscal 2026. No analyst estimates were available for comparison, and the company did not disclose revenue figures in this release. Shares declined by $1.76 following the announcement, reflecting investor caution in the absence of full financial details.

Live Ventures’ Q1 2026 results highlight the resilience of its diversified portfolio, which spans flooring, manufacturing, steel, and retail operations. The reported EPS of $0.23 suggests profitable performance despite headwinds in certain end markets. The company has historically focused on acquiring undervalued businesses and improving their operational efficiency. In the quarter, management may have benefited from cost-control measures and stable demand in segments such as flooring and steel. However, without revenue or segment-level disclosures, it is difficult to pinpoint specific drivers. The company’s low debt levels and cash flow generation likely supported its ability to weather macroeconomic uncertainty. Operating margins may have remained under pressure from input costs and competitive pricing, but the positive EPS indicates that Live Ventures was able to maintain profitability. Investors should note that as a holding company, Live Ventures’ results can vary significantly based on the performance of its individual subsidiaries. Live Ventures did not provide formal guidance for the remainder of fiscal 2026. Given the lack of forward-looking statements, the company’s near-term outlook remains uncertain. Management may focus on further acquisitions to expand its portfolio, particularly in sectors where valuation multiples have contracted. Organic growth could be supported by ongoing investments in technology and supply chain efficiencies. However, risks such as rising interest rates and potential recessionary pressures could dampen consumer and industrial demand. The company’s reliance on cyclical industries like steel and flooring exposes it to commodity price volatility. Additionally, integration challenges from past acquisitions might pose operational risks. Live Ventures may prioritize debt reduction and share repurchases if cash flow remains strong. The absence of revenue guidance or EPS forecasts makes it challenging for investors to model future performance. Any strategic updates in upcoming earnings calls will be critical for assessing the company’s trajectory.

The stock’s decline of $1.76 following the earnings release suggests that the market may have been disappointed by the lack of comprehensive financial data. Without revenue or comparable estimates, investors have limited visibility into the company’s top-line health. Analyst coverage of Live Ventures is sparse, and the stock is thinly traded, which can amplify price movements. The positive EPS of $0.23 provides some reassurance, but it does not address underlying sales trends. Going forward, key watchpoints include the next quarterly report, which may include revenue figures, and any announcements regarding new acquisitions or divestitures. Macroeconomic factors such as housing starts (for flooring) and industrial production (for steel) will also influence the company’s performance. Given the limited information, prudent investors may seek additional clarity before making portfolio decisions.
